Lois & Carey

This series explores the bond between a mother, Carey, and her daughter, Lois, within the familiar confines of their home in London, United Kingdom.

Lois is a queer artist and tattoo artist, and Carey is an artist as well, both are inspired by their Jewish heritage, incorporating Jewish symbols in their arts and crafts.

The home setting, filled with eclectic objects, vintage decor and Jewish symbols, reinforces a sense of history and personal narrative.

The images depict quiet moments and daily routines, revealing the complexities of their relationship, love, nostalgia, and the weight of shared experiences.

Through acts of creation and self-expression, Lois and Carey blur the lines between past and present, tradition and defiance, queerness and legacy. Challenging conventional narratives of femininity, age, motherhood, and intergenerational bonds, this series does not offer easy resolutions—it lingers in the in-between, where intimacy is both tender and enigmatic.
